How much do phlebotomy contract j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for phlebotomy contract in Rochester, NY is $19.95,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.07 and $22.55 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a phlebotomy contract professional?

To thrive as a Phlebotomy Contract professional, you need solid phlebotomy skills, knowledge of blood collection procedures, and relevant certification such as CPT (Certified Phlebotomy Technician). Familiarity with laboratory management systems, specimen labeling tools, and adherence to OSHA safety standards are typically required. Attention to detail, patient empathy, and strong communication set top performers apart in this role. These skills ensure safe, efficient specimen collection and positive patient experiences, critical for laboratory accuracy and healthcare outcomes.

What are some common challenges faced by phlebotomists working on a contract basis, and how can they be managed?

Phlebotomists working on a contract basis often face challenges such as adapting quickly to new healthcare environments, varying patient populations, and differing protocols across facilities. Flexibility and strong communication skills are essential for integrating smoothly with new teams and maintaining high standards of patient care. Building a solid professional network and keeping credentials up to date can help contract phlebotomists secure consistent assignments and navigate the dynamic nature of contract work.

What is a phlebotomy contract?

A Phlebotomy Contract is an agreement between a healthcare facility or laboratory and a phlebotomist (or a phlebotomy service provider) to provide blood collection and related services for a specified period. These contracts outline the terms of employment, pay rates, work schedules, and responsibilities. They are commonly used for staffing temporary, per diem, or travel phlebotomists in hospitals, clinics, or blood donation centers. Such contracts help facilities meet fluctuating staffing needs and enable phlebotomists to work in diverse environments. Typically, both parties must adhere to professional standards and comply with relevant health regulations.

How to become an independent contractor for phlebotomy?

To become an independent contractor as a phlebotomist, you typically need to obtain certification from a recognized organization, such as the American Society for Clinical Pathology or National Phlebotomy Association, and acquire relevant experience. You must also set up your own business entity, secure liability insurance, and establish relationships with healthcare providers or labs to offer services independently.
